Abstract

The present invention relates to a height adjustable variable sink comprising: an upper unit simultaneously including a sink bowl for washing dishes and a cooking table for cooking on an upper surface, and formed in a table shape of a rectangular parallelepiped with an opened front surface; a lower unit having a storage space of a box shape with a door formed on a front surface to receive a body of a rectangular parallelepiped shape excluding the upper surface of the upper unit; a height adjustment device to elevate the upper unit in a vertical direction of the lower unit; and a water blocking means flexibly covering the opened front surface of the upper unit when the upper unit is vertically elevated to the upper side of the lower unit by the height adjustment device, and installed between the upper and lower units. Accordingly, an inner cabinet for vertical movement and a motor-driven cylinder capable of guiding elevating motion while supporting the entire load of the inner cabinet are installed inside the sink divided into the upper and lower units, and a water blocking means for preventing water from flowing into the inner cabinet during washing work is installed, thereby providing an effect of minimizing a load and preventing degradation of a product life while adjusting the height in accordance with a worker′s height.

The sink, which is widely used at home, is designed to wash kitchen utensils such as dishes and containers, and to store water for washing. The sinks currently used in kitchens are usually manufactured based on the average height of women, It is common that height adjustment is impossible.

In recent years, in order to increase the convenience of domestic labor, it is possible to use the sink in a more convenient and effective manner, especially by providing a low-height common sink for a tall boy or girl or a physically inconvenient user.

However, as mentioned above, since most of the household sinks can not be adjusted when the installation is finished, it is recommended that when a visiting assistant or a relative of a boy or a girl who is physically inconvenienced visits, There is a problem that the worker is fatigued and the work efficiency is lowered because the worker is overworked.

In order to solve such a problem, in the conventional height adjusting sink, a certain position of a sink for performing a washing operation is partially raised or lowered, such as a water table installed on an upper surface of a sink, It is difficult to maintain the airtight structure around the sink due to the characteristics of the sink when it is separated from the upper surface of the sink. When the water is introduced into the sink, the life of the product is lowered and friction noise There is a problem that the manufacturing cost is increased and the inconvenience is incurred.

Also, instead of raising or lowering only a specific area such as a sink pool, a method for maintaining the airtight structure by raising and lowering the entire sink formed integrally with the sink and the countertop has been studied. However, There is a problem that the product is damaged or a safety accident is caused when the vehicle fails to withstand the entire load. To prevent this, there is an increase in manufacturing cost when the safety of the entire lifting structure is increased by installing a large- There is a problem that the storage space is reduced and the productivity and utility value are deteriorated as a result.

Accordingly, there is an urgent need for a practical and applicable technology capable of preventing safety accidents and product damage, and also capable of adjusting the height of the sink while maintaining the productivity and utility of the product.

FIG. 1 is a view for showing the overall configuration of a variable sink according to an embodiment of the present invention, and FIG. 2 is a view for schematically showing the operation of the variable sink shown in FIG.

As shown in the drawings, the variable sink 10 and the fixed sink 20 may be provided according to an embodiment of the present invention.

More specifically, the variable-type countertop 10 includes an upper unit 100 having an upper surface and a cooking table 2 for cooking and cleaning the upper surface of the upper unit 100, And an electric cylinder part 330 vertically installed inside the lower unit 200 to simultaneously support the entire internal space 120 and extend and retract up and down, And a water filming means 400 for elastically covering an open front face of the upper unit 100 when the upper unit 100 rises vertically to the upper side of the lower unit 200.

Here, the variable-type countertop 10 controls the on-off control of the external switch 510 formed on the front surface of the lower unit 200 to operate the electric cylinder unit 330 installed in the lower unit 200 So that the overall height of the sink can be adjusted by inducing the upward and downward movement of the upper unit 100.

The fixed sink 20 may be formed in a table shape fixed on one side of the lower unit 200 constituting the variable sink 10 and temporarily storing dishes and containers on the upper surface thereof, It is possible to reduce the size of the internal field 120 constituting the internal combustion engine 10 and reduce the load applied to the electric cylinder part 330. [

Next, a variable sink according to an embodiment of the present invention will be described in detail with reference to FIGS. 3 to 10 as follows.

3 to 5 are views for explaining an upper unit, a lower unit and a height adjusting device constituting the variable sink according to the embodiment of the present invention.

As shown in the drawing, the variable sink according to the embodiment of the present invention may include an upper unit 100, a lower unit 200, a height adjusting unit 300, and a water tapping unit 400.

More specifically, the upper unit 100 may be formed as a rectangular parallelepiped-shaped table having an open top and a counter top 1 for dishwashing and a cooking table 2 for cooking simultaneously on the top surface.

In addition, the lower unit 200 includes a box-shaped storage space opened on the upper side and having a door on the front side, so that a rectangular parallelepiped body excluding the upper surface of the upper unit 100 can be received.

The lower unit 200 includes an external switch 510 for controlling the rising and falling of the upper unit 100 and a built-in controller (not shown) for operating the external switch 510 with a wireless remote controller And a fixing bar 500 formed in the shape of a bar to cover the water film forming means 400 described later with reference to FIG. 9 and provided on the upper side of the front portion.

The height adjusting device 300 is for elevating and lowering the upper unit 100 in the vertical direction of the lower unit 200. As described later, in the embodiment of the present invention, And an electric cylinder 330 having a guide 310 and a slide rail 320 installed to face the outer wall of the inner chamber 120 and moving the cylinder rod 303 up and down.

3, the water leveling device 400 may be configured such that the upper unit 100 is positioned above the lower unit 200 by the height adjusting device 300, And can be installed between the upper unit 100 and the lower unit 200 to elastically cover the open front face of the upper unit 100 when the unit is vertically raised.

The upper unit 100 may include an upper panel 110, an inner cabinet 120, and a main drain hose 130 .

The upper panel 110 may be formed of a plate material having a counter top 1, a counter top 2 and a water feed portion 3, And a body accommodated in the receiving space of the lower unit 200 is formed, and the lifting and lowering movement can be performed corresponding to the operation of the height adjusting device 300.

4, the main drain hose 130 may have a length in the case where the internal space 120 is lifted and lowered in the storage space of the lower unit 200 And the upper end is fixedly connected to the lower part of the water table 1 to help drain water.

3 to 5 show a height adjusting apparatus 300 according to an embodiment of the present invention.

As shown in the drawing, the height adjusting device 300 may include a plurality of guides 310, a plurality of slide rails 320, and a plurality of electric cylinder portions 330.

Here, the plurality of guides 310 may be formed on the side walls and the rear surface of the inner shell 120, which constitute the upper unit 100, and the outer walls on the side and rear surfaces of the lower unit 200, And may be vertically formed on one side of the inner wall 120 which faces each other between the inner walls. In the embodiment of the present invention, as shown in the drawing, .

In addition, the plurality of slide rails 320 may be formed on the side walls and the rear surface of the inner housing 120, which constitute the upper unit 100, And may be coupled to the plurality of guides 310 in a sliding manner in a one-to-one correspondence. In the embodiment of the present invention, as shown in the drawing, And may be installed on the inner wall of the lower unit 120.

5 is a view for explaining in detail the electric cylinder part 330 constituting the height adjusting device 300 according to the embodiment of the present invention.

The plurality of electric cylinders 330 constituting the height adjusting device 300 includes an upper fixing part 301 fixed to the bottom surface of the upper plate of the inner cabinet 120 and a lower fixing part 301 fixed to the lower surface of the lower unit 200 The lower fixing part 302 fixed to the bottom surface and the cylinder rod 303 vertically and elastically formed between the upper fixing part 301 and the lower fixing part 302 can be raised and lowered .

The plurality of electric cylinders 330 constituting the height adjusting device 300 are respectively provided with a cylinder body 331 for receiving the cylinder rod 303 and a lifting and lowering motion of the cylinder rod 303, A driving motor 332 for driving the cylinder head 303 and a cylinder head 303. The cylinder head 303 has a spiral shape and is made of a steel material on the outer circumferential surface of the cylinder rod 303 to reduce the load applied to the cylinder rod 303 during the lifting / And a variable spring 333 may be provided.

6 to 10 are views for explaining in detail the water film forming means constituting the variable sink according to the embodiment of the present invention and the detailed structure of the variable sink.

Referring to FIGS. 6 to 7 showing the internal construction of the variable sink 10, the water filming unit 400 according to the embodiment of the present invention includes the height adjuster 300 described above with reference to FIGS. 3 to 5 When the upper unit 100 is vertically raised to the upper side of the lower unit 200, the open front face of the upper unit 100 is elastically covered and installed between the upper unit 100 and the lower unit 200 .

6 to 7, the water supply lure 4, which supplies water to the water supply unit 1 constituting the upper unit 100, is formed of a bellows-shaped wrinkle lake, 100), and can move in a stretchable manner.

FIG. 8 is an exploded view for showing a detailed configuration of the variable sink. In FIG. 8, the upper panel 110 and the inner panel 120 constituting the upper unit 100 according to the embodiment of the present invention are separated from each other, Can be displayed at the same time.

At this time, the water curtain 410, the water curtain sheet 420 and the sub drain hose 430 constituting the water tray 400, which will be described later with reference to FIGS. 9 to 10, Together.

9 is a view schematically showing the external configuration of the water tapping means 400 constituting the variable sink 10 according to the embodiment of the present invention, and FIG. 10 is a side sectional view of the water tapping means 400. As shown in FIG.

As shown in the drawing, the water filming means 400 may include a curtain wall curtain 410, a curtain wall curtain 420, and a sub drain hose 430.

More specifically, the water curtain can 410 may have a hollow portion having a "A" -shaped cross section and arranged in the longitudinal direction of the top of the front portion of the lower unit 200 and communicating with the inner longitudinal direction .

When the water curtain member 420 is fixed on one inner surface of the curtain wall 410 and the upper surface is fixed to the bottom surface of the inner curtain 120 to raise the inner curtain 120, And when the internal chamber 120 is lowered, the water curtain can be overlapped and accommodated inside the curtain box 410.

At this time, the curtain wall member 420 may be formed of any one of a bellows curtain folded in a bellows shape and a roll screen curtain in a roll screen shape. In the embodiment of the present invention, .

In addition, the sub drain hose 430 is connected to a drain hole formed at one side of the bottom of the curtain wall 410 and the other end is connected to a side of the drain hose 130 constituting the upper unit 100 The water flowing into the front clearance of the water curtain member 420 can be discharged.
